The Motorola Moto G41 is slightly better than Sony Xperia Z3+, having a 79.1 score against 73.7. Both of these devices include Android OS, but the Motorola Moto G41 has a more recent 11 version and Sony Xperia Z3+ has Android 5.0 version, so it gives you a couple nice extra features and performance optimizations. The Motorola Moto G41 body is noticeably newer than the Sony Xperia Z3+'s, although it's thicker and somewhat heavier.
The Sony Xperia Z3+ features a little sharper display than Motorola Moto G41, because although it has a little bit lower resolution of 1920 x 1080 and a quite smaller screen, it also counts with a just a little more pixels per display inch. Moto G41 features a bit faster processing unit than Xperia Z3+, because it has more RAM and more cores.
Xperia Z3+ counts with a little bit better camera than Motorola Moto G41, because although it has a lot worse resolution camera and a tinier aperture which is not recommended for shooting images and videos in low-light situations, it also counts with a much higher (4K) video resolution. The Moto G41 has a way bigger storage capacity to store more games and applications than Sony Xperia Z3+, because it has a SD card slot that holds a maximum of 1 TB and 96 GB more internal storage capacity.
The Moto G41 features a superior battery duration than Xperia Z3+, because it has a 5000mAh battery size.
